草庐IT

heroku-pipelines

全部标签

mysql - 使用 Heroku (Express Server) 部署时如何创建 MySQL 模式

假设我有以下server.js文件:server.jsvarexpress=require('express');varapp=express();varmysql=require('mysql');vardbhelpers=require('./public/database_helpers.js')varbodyParser=require('body-parser')app.use(express.static(__dirname+'/public'));app.use(express.static(__dirname+'/public/views'));app.use(expr

mysql - Heroku 上的 Jawsdb,新数据库迁移后,(Mysql2::Error:INSERT 命令被拒绝给用户..?)

在heroku上部署了我们应用程序的新版本,并从以前的免费jawsdb实例迁移到数据库。但是现在每次用户注册都会放弃(Mysql2::Error:INSERTcommanddeniedtouser我错过了什么使用转储迁移并使用mysql命令行重新导入。眼睛盯着导出的数据,它似乎在那里(用户电子邮件等)所有配置变量看起来都正常(DATABASE_URL是mysql2...)我可以通过url登录数据库我以前不必授予访问权限或类似的权限,有人遇到过这种情况吗?谢谢本 最佳答案 我猜他们禁用了你的INSERT授权,因为你已经达到了你的计划的

mysql - 如何告诉 heroku 为新创建的应用程序使用 rails 3 和 ruby​​ 1.9.2?

我使用rvmruby​​1.9.2p0和rails3.0.1在我的机器上创建了一个新应用程序,并执行了以下操作:railsnew-J-dmysqlappnamegitinitgitadd.gitcommitherokucreate然后应用程序就创建好了。但是当我这样做时:herokurakedb:create--trace我得到: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'(2)Couldn'tcreatedatabasefor{"reconnect"=>false,"encoding"

mysql - "We' 抱歉,出了点问题。”部署到 Heroku 后

我制作了一个小应用程序,用户可以在其中登录/注销、创建等等。我使用mySQL作为数据库,在本地环境中一切正常。但是在我将其部署到heroku并迁移数据库等之后,heroku版本不起作用。当我跟踪日志时,我得到了这个:2011-10-20T18:48:22+00:00app[web.1]:StartedGET"/"for83.233.57.240at2011-10-2011:48:22-07002011-10-20T18:48:22+00:00app[web.1]:ProcessingbyHomeController#indexasHTML2011-10-20T18:48:22+00:0

python - Worker进程运行时异常 "heroku local"

我最近获得了一个正在使用heroku构建的项目。我想在本地运行它但是我遇到了麻烦而且我对Heroku没有太多经验。这是我尝试在本地运行heroku时得到的结果。Mac终端命令kaMacintosh:zddevka$herokulocalforego|startingweb.1onport5000web.1|[2015-12-2615:12:43-0500][1741][INFO]Startinggunicorn19.4.1web.1|[2015-12-2615:12:43-0500][1741][INFO]Listeningat:http://0.0.0.0:5000(1741)web

(五)mmdetection源码解读:何时注册HOOKS、MODELS、DATASETS、PIPELINES

我们在阅读mmdetection源代码的时候发现,很多文件路径下包含__init__.py文件                   我们通常导入包的时候一般都是importxxx.xxx,或者fromxxx.xxximportxxx,如果想批量导入,一般使用__init__.py文件。在__init__.py文件中,有一个很重要的变量__all__,只要我们配置了 __all__,就可以在其他模块中通过from文件夹名称import*将配置在__all__列表中的所有模块一次性导入进来。1、注册HOOKS下面是hook/__init__.py源代码。#Copyright(c)OpenMMLab

Redis性能优化:理解与使用Redis Pipeline

本文已收录至GitHub,推荐阅读👉Java随想录微信公众号:Java随想录原创不易,注重版权。转载请注明原作者和原文链接目录Pipeline介绍原生批命令(MSET,MGET)VSPipelinePipeline的优缺点一些疑问Pipeline代码实现当我们谈论Redis数据处理和存储的优化方法时,「RedisPipeline」无疑是一个不能忽视的重要技术。在使用Redis的过程中,频繁的网络往返操作可能会引发严重的性能问题,尤其是当大量并发操作需要快速响应的时候。这就是我们需要使用RedisPipeline的原因。RedisPipeline是Redis提供的一种功能,主要用于优化大量命令的

MySQL (ClearDB) 不适用于 Heroku

我在Heroku上有多个(免费)应用程序,它们都使用PHP和MySQL。但是,其中一个我经常遇到ClearDB(MySQL)的问题。我收到以下错误SQLSTATE[HY000][2002]Can'tconnecttolocalMySQLserverthroughsocket'/var/run/mysqld/mysqld.sock'(2)当我尝试从我的本地机器连接到它时,它工作正常。我曾多次尝试删除ClearDB插件并再次添加它,但这并没有解决问题。这种情况已经持续了大约3周。这是我的代码:public$production=array('datasource'=>'Database/M

记一次Redis Cluster Pipeline导致的死锁问题

一、背景介绍RedisPipeline是一种高效的命令批量处理机制,可以在Redis中大幅度降低网络延迟,提高读写能力。RedisClusterPipeline是基于RedisCluster的pipeline,通过将多个操作打包成一组操作,一次性发送到RedisCluster中的多个节点,减少了通信延迟,提高了整个系统的读写吞吐量和性能,适用于需要高效处理RedisCluster命令的场景。本次使用到pipeline的场景是批量从RedisCluster批量查询预约游戏信息,项目内使用的RedisClusterPipeline的流程如下,其中的JedisClusterPipeline是我们内部

在Heroku上创建反应R14(超过内存配额)

或多或少仅适用于初学者...首次在Heroku上部署申请,并在使用Heroku仪表板中使用标准的Heroku部署说明后收到以下错误:2017-05-10T21:43:59.732215+00:00heroku[web.1]:Processrunningmem=543M(106.1%)2017-05-10T21:43:59.732277+00:00heroku[web.1]:ErrorR14(Memoryquotaexceeded)Heroku部署说明:$gitadd.$gitcommit-am"makeitbetter"$gitpushherokumaster看答案事实证明,我正在部署该应用程